Ticket: Websocket reconnect loop in the Pondera live-updates client. When the gateway restarts, clients reconnect but skip the resubscribe handshake, so dashboards appear connected while receiving no events. Users report "frozen" tickers until a hard refresh. Workaround for support: advise a full page reload after any gateway maintenance window. Fix adds a resubscribe step to the reconnect path; shipped in the patch build. For affected customers, reference the trace token below when filing escalations.

pipeline stamp: htk14_05b66bab9ca9c2

Subject: Handover — Userland extraction from the Corvex monolith

Hi, welcome aboard. We're midway through splitting the user module out of Corvex into the new Userland service. The dual-write shim is live; reads still hit the monolith. Watch the reconciliation job nightly — mismatches above 0.1% mean we pause cutover. All migration scripts live in the `userland-cutover` repo, with runbooks per phase. If anything looks off during your shift, contact me right away.

escalation mailbox, kaweg-kahif: druwyn.sordor@nelvroworks.corp

## Releases

Tarnwick plugin releases ship Tuesdays. During the cron drift investigation (see issue tracker, milestone "Drift-3"), nightly builds may lag up to 40 minutes — do not file timing bugs until that closes. Pin your plugins to a tagged release, not `latest`. All release artifacts are signed; verify before distributing. Plugin authors should verify downloads against the signing key shown below.

release key, kajeg-yawif: bky6_axksxH

**TICKET-4418: Enforce SQL linting in the Quillbrook repo**

New folks: all `.sql` files under `warehouse/` must pass the sqlstyle checker before merge. Rules cover keyword casing, explicit JOIN syntax, and a ban on SELECT *. The linter runs as a pre-merge gate, so local runs save you a round trip — use `make lint-sql`. If a rule seems wrong, file a follow-up rather than disabling it inline. The gate that enforces this prints its run identifier at the end of every check.

trace token, kajeg-tadup: htk31_ea4436123ab4c9e337062126feef2c5